      Thermal treatment air filtration is a method of filtering exhaust gases generated by various industrial processes. The exhaust gases are heated to a very high temperature in the oxidizing chamber, thus breaking the bond between polluting compounds. The compounds then mix with the oxygen present in the chamber to form CO2 and H2O. It is suitable for removing hazardous airborne pollutants, VOCs, and other toxic chemicals from the industrial air stream. This technique can purify the industrial air stream to purity levels of up to 99.5%.
      In this study, the market for Thermal Treatment Air Filtration consumption volume divided into six geographic regions: In North America, total Thermal Treatment Air Filtration accounted for 28.22%. In the Europe, total Thermal Treatment Air Filtration accounted for 26.21 %. The market in China Thermal Treatment Air Filtration accounted for 24.08%, in Japan 4.28%, in Asia-Pacific Other 8.20% and in the Rest of World 8.56%.
      Worldwide, oil and gas industry was the largest consumer of Thermal Treatment Air Filtration, which is responsible for about 48 percent of Thermal Treatment Air Filtration consumption in 2017. The remaining 52 percent was consumed for automotive industry, Chemical industry, Coating & Printing industry, Electronics industry, Food industry, Pharmaceutical industry and among others.
      The Thermal Treatment Air Filtration market was valued at 930 Million US$ in 2018 and is projected to reach 1420 Million US$ by 2025, at a CAGR of 5.5% during the forecast period.
